On Friday, Oct. 23, at approximately 11:45 p.m., officers from the Bedford Police Department located two suspicious vehicles behind a closed business on Chestnut Drive.
They began to check the building and observed through a window a subject duck under a desk and kick a chair away. They called out to the subject inside and did not receive a response.
Additional units responded and one of the officers could see two people inside of the building near a window, but still did not get a response. The tenant occupying the office was contacted and advised that no one should be inside.
Officers on scene continued to attempt to make contact with the people inside, but they would not respond.
A K-9 unit from Manchester PD was contacted to assist in searching the building.
At 1:10 a.m., officers conducted a search of the building and found two people hiding inside.
Christopher Belair, 18, and Ariel Bourgeois, 18, both of Bedford, were charged with burglary (Felony Class B) and held on $10,000 cash bail with an arraignment date of Monday, Oct. 26, at 8 a.m., at Milford District Court.
